The Process of Checking Inventory Step-by-Step
Checking inventory is key to keeping things accurate and efficient. It starts with getting ready for the check. This means gathering all the materials needed and training staff on how to do it.
During the check, using inventory tracking tools is crucial. These tools help spot any mistakes and fix them. This way, the business knows exactly how much inventory it has.
It can be very time-consuming to count our stock using manual methods. However, to ensure the numbers are correct, it is indispensable. Inventory tracking tools are utilized for this purpose making the whole process quicker and prone to fewer errors. For instance, barcode scanners can quickly and accurately count items.
Once the count is done, it’s time to review the results. This means comparing what’s actually there to what’s expected. Any differences need to be looked into and fixed.
Inventory tracking tools help find and fix these issues fast. Regular checks help businesses manage their inventory better. This can save money and make things more efficient.

Common Challenges in Inventory Tracking and How to Overcome Them
Inventory tracking is key for any business. It can be tough to manage stock levels and track movements. One big challenge is inventory discrepancies, caused by mistakes, theft, or damage.
To tackle this, using inventory management software is a good idea. It tracks stock levels in real-time, cutting down on discrepancies.
A stock control system can also help with inventory tracking issues. It automates tracking, lowering the chance of mistakes. It also helps spot trends in stock levels, guiding better stock replenishment decisions.
Stock shortages are another main issue causing revenue and sales losses. A very effective deterrent is the inventory management software that keeps the business alerted when the stock is about to end. As a result of this, companies awaiting fresh orders, will cater for their customers with re-orders, and thus do a better remedy to stockouts and lost sales.
By adopting inventory management software and a stock control system, businesses can beat common inventory tracking hurdles. This boosts efficiency and accuracy in managing stock. It can cut costs, enhance customer satisfaction, and boost revenue.

Measuring and Analyzing Inventory Performance
Checking inventory is key to a healthy supply chain. Using inventory tracking tools helps businesses measure and analyze their performance. They look at KPIs like inventory turnover and stockout rates. These metrics show how well inventory management is working.
Regular checks on inventory help avoid overstocking or understocking. Inventory tracking tools track movements and stock levels. They also send alerts when it’s time to restock. This way, businesses can manage their inventory better, cut waste, and please customers.
